Andrew Cornett is an Adjunct Professor in the Department of Civil Engineering at the University of Ottawa and a senior research engineer at the National Research Council of Canada (NRC). He leads NRC’s Marine Infrastructure, Energy and Water Resources Research Program, focusing on applied research in coastal, ocean, and water engineering. His expertise includes hydraulic modeling, numerical simulations, and engineering analysis for infrastructure projects.
- Education:
- PhD – University of British Columbia
- MASc – University of British Columbia
- BASc – Queen’s University
Research interests span coastal engineering, ocean engineering, and renewable energy technologies. He specializes in solving complex challenges in rivers, estuaries, and coastal regions, contributing to major international projects such as ports, offshore structures, and waterfront developments. His team collaborates on innovative solutions for water resource management and infrastructure resilience.
